Output 07051743162142493a0a918d13c846c20a267418f85f17ed0f85aea56b5c9e23:0

value
408325828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62658261d20f4aa21c24c843880ca51a64de00f2 OP_EQUAL
address
MGsS4DhSrBu9LxV3SB3i5tw79NsEqXPpX9
transaction
07051743162142493a0a918d13c846c20a267418f85f17ed0f85aea56b5c9e23
spent
true